- 4.2 (4)·Moderate·8.1 mi·Est. 3.5–4 hrVaried high-altitude hike in Bavaria. The route starts at the bus stop in Hüttenkofen. From here, the route first descends through beautiful mountain forest to the Isar. Along the idyllic green banks of the river to Niederaichbach. Passing the old smithy and the castle, the route follows the Aichbach to Reichersdorf. There, the extension of the Impenbacher Weg leads along the edge of the forest for a while. - Moderate·12.2 mi·Est. 4.5–5 hrA varied and idyllic route along the Isar from Dingolfing to Landau, Bavaria. This idyllic route starts in Dingolfing and leads along the Isar through beautiful villages and through the agricultural landscape to Landau. Which historic site trail has the most elevation gain in Dingolfing?
Dingolfing: With an ascent of 889 ft, Höhenwanderweg bei Niederaichbach has the most elevation gain of all of the historic site trails in the area. The next highest ascent for historic site trails is Dingolfing nach Landau with 741 ft of elevation gain.
